perf: tune bf16 gemv and add opt-in fused swiglu
- deepen common-shape BF16 GEMV tuning with warp-row tiling for LLaMA/Qwen2/GPT-NeoX/OPT decode projections - add fused BF16 up/gate SwiGLU CUDA primitive with ASTRAI_SWIGLU=0/1/auto dispatch - keep the unfused linear backend as the default path; auto enables no shape until per-architecture checkpoint gates pass - fall back to the linear/torch chain when kernels are absent, on CPU, in training, or outside supported M/K/dtype shapes - add gemv/swiglu benchmark scripts, dispatch and parity tests, and kernel documentation Benchmark: NVIDIA L20 (sm_89), CUDA 12.8, PyTorch 2.11.0+cu128, idle GPU. AstrAI 1B config (24 layers, hidden 1536, vocab 100000), BF16, prompt 128, 32 greedy decode tokens, CUDA graphs enabled, A/B in separate interleaved processes (3 rounds, 8 trials each, medians). Default vs ASTRAI_SWIGLU=1 per generate call: batch 1 134.8->129.1 ms (+4.44%), batch 2 136.2->130.9 ms (+4.06%), batch 4 145.5->140.3 ms (+3.66%). Greedy output identical at batch 1, differs at batch 2/4, so auto stays unfused by default; kernelless fallback verified bit-identical greedy.
